Как работают разрешения для приложений Android? Что тебе нужно знать

Разрешения Android являются важной функцией операционной системы для защиты вашей конфиденциальности, поэтому важно, чтобы вы их понимали. А поскольку Android недавно изменил настройки разрешений, вы можете не понимать, как работает каждый из них.

Давайте посмотрим, как это работает Разрешения Android И что вы должны знать о его управлении.

Как работают разрешения для приложений Android? Что вам нужно знать - Android

Что такое разрешения Android?

Разрешения Android - это особые привилегии, на использование которых приложения должны запрашивать ваше согласие, когда они хотят получить доступ к конфиденциальной информации на вашем телефоне.

Наши телефоны содержат так много личных данных, что имеет смысл ограничить этот доступ. Возможно, вы не захотите разрешать каждому приложению на вашем телефоне использовать данные о вашей камере, микрофоне и местоположении.

Вы можете разрешить некоторым приложениям использовать различные функции вашего телефона, например камеру или список контактов. Приложение отправит уведомление с запросом разрешения на использование функций вашего телефона, которое вы можете выпустить или же отклонить это. Вы также можете изменить разрешения для одного приложения или по типу разрешения в настройках телефона.

Поскольку Android изменил способ работы разрешений, начиная с Android 6 Marshmallow, мы сосредоточимся на недавнем методе и кратко рассмотрим, как он работал после этого. Описанные здесь инструкции основаны на Android 10; Эти параметры меню могут незначительно отличаться в зависимости от вашей телефонной системы.

Как просматривать и управлять разрешениями в Android

вы можете Проверить разрешения предоставляется установленными приложениями в любое время.

Перейти к «Настройки» -> Конфиденциальность -> Диспетчер разрешений Отображает подробную информацию об основных типах разрешений, таких как камера, контакты, SMS и т. Д. Большинство из них говорят сами за себя - например, разрешение на SMS позволяет приложениям читать и отправлять текстовые сообщения, - но вы увидите описания вверху каждой страницы, если вы не уверены.

Нажмите на любой тип разрешения и в разделе «разрешаетсяВы увидите все приложения, которым вы разрешили использовать эту функцию. Ниже в разделе отображается «неприемлемоПриложения, у которых нет доступа, но которые запросили разрешение.

Как работают разрешения для приложений Android? Что вам нужно знать - Android

Коснитесь приложения, чтобы изменить его статус разрешения на «милость"Или же"отказаться. Чтобы узнать больше, выберите Просмотреть все разрешения [приложение], чтобы перейти на страницу с полным списком разрешений приложения. Вы также можете получить доступ к этой странице, перейдя в Настройки -> Приложения и уведомления -> Просмотреть все приложения , вам нужно нажать на соответствующее приложение и выбрать Разрешения.

Как работают разрешения для приложений Android? Что вам нужно знать - Android

Просмотрите конкретные разрешения

Хотя Android группирует разрешения по широким категориям, таким как геолокация и хранилище, на самом деле в каждой категории есть много тонких разрешений. Вы можете найти его на странице разрешений приложения; Нажмите кнопку еще Как работают разрешения для приложений Android? Что вам нужно знать - Android в правом верхнем углу экрана и выберите Все разрешения Чтобы увидеть полную информацию.

Например, в разделе «Хранилище» вы, вероятно, увидите как чтение содержимого общего хранилища, так и изменение или удаление содержимого общего хранилища. Это предоставляет приложению разрешения на чтение и запись в вашей файловой системе. Нажмите на любое разрешение, чтобы узнать о нем больше информации.

Как работают разрешения для приложений Android? Что вам нужно знать - Android

Внизу вы увидите множество других разрешений для приложений. Android считает этоОбычные разрешения»; Это не требует вашего согласия, потому что оно является общим для всех приложений и не представляет риска для вашей конфиденциальности. Сюда входит управление вибрацией, получение данных из Интернета и многое другое.

Знайте, что когда вы соглашаетесь с набором разрешений, все подробные разрешения внутри предоставляются автоматически. Вы не можете выбирать отдельные разрешения из группы.

Предоставление разрешений новым приложениям

Мы рассмотрели, как установить разрешения для приложений, уже имеющихся на вашем устройстве, но что насчет установки новых приложений?

Перед установкой вы можете проверить разрешения, которые приложение может запрашивать на странице Google Play Store. Щелкните раздел Об этом приложении Чтобы открыть его описание, прокрутите страницу вниз и нажмите ссылку «узнать большерядом с Разрешениями приложений. Здесь вы увидите список групп разрешений и конкретных разрешений, которые может запросить приложение.

Как работают разрешения для приложений Android? Что вам нужно знать - Android

Вы также можете проверить эту страницу в веб-версии Play Store. Прокрутите вниз и в разделе معلومات إضافية , Нажмите Посмотреть детали под разрешениями.

С приложениями, разработанными для последних версий Android, вам не нужно предоставлять какие-либо разрешения при установке приложения. Вместо этого приложение будет запрашивать разрешения по мере необходимости, и хорошо спроектированное приложение сделает это логичным образом. Например, он может рассказать вам, почему ему нужны определенные разрешения, прежде чем спрашивать вас о них.

В других случаях вы не увидите запроса на разрешение, пока не попытаетесь использовать функцию компаньона в приложении. Например, когда вы пытаетесь отправить фотографию в приложении для обмена сообщениями, вы увидите запрос на доступ к хранилищу.

Запретить разрешения

Если вы откажетесь от разрешения, дальнейшие действия будут зависеть от приложения. Иногда он будет нормально работать без определенной функции. Например, вы по-прежнему можете просматривать Instagram, не разрешая приложению доступ к вашей камере, но вы не можете делать новые фотографии.

Как работают разрешения для приложений Android? Что вам нужно знать - Android

В других случаях приложение может не работать должным образом, если вы не предоставите это разрешение. На него можно положиться, или разработчик не принял во внимание людей, которые отказывают в разрешении.

Это также относится к случаям, когда вы передумаете и решите отказать в разрешении, на которое вы ранее согласились. Надеюсь, приложение обнаружит, что вы отказали в разрешении, и попросит вас разрешить его снова, когда это необходимо, но это зависит от разработчика. Если вы обнаружите, что некоторые функции в приложении не работают, рекомендуется проверить список разрешений.

И если приложение продолжает запрашивать разрешение, которое вы не хотите давать, то после того, как вы один раз нажмете «Запретить», вы увидите вариант Никогда больше не спрашивать.

Типы разрешений

важная заметка: Настройки могут отличаться в зависимости от телефона.

Ниже приведен список разрешений и действий, которые выполняет каждое разрешение при включении в приложении.

  • Датчики тела: получайте информацию от датчиков о ваших жизненно важных функциях.
  • Календарь: используйте календарь по умолчанию.
  • Журналы вызовов: просмотр и изменение журнала вызовов.
  • Камера: используйте камеру для съемки фото или видео.
  • Контакты: см. Список контактов.
  • Геолокация: запрос на получение географического местоположения вашего устройства.
  • Микрофон: запись звука.
  • Телефон: совершайте телефонные звонки и управляйте ими.
  • Физическая активность: получите информацию о вашей активности, такой как ходьба, езда на велосипеде, количество шагов и т. Д.
  • SMS: просмотр и отправка текстовых SMS-сообщений.
  • Хранилище: храните фотографии и другие файлы на своем телефоне.
  • Файлы и мультимедиа: фотографии, мультимедиа и другие файлы на вашем телефоне.

Старая система разрешений Android

На Android 5 Lollipop и ранее применяется классическая система разрешений Android. Поскольку только небольшой процент устройств все еще работает с этими версиями, мы кратко рассмотрим, как работают эти разрешения.

До Android 6 Marshmallow вам приходилось принимать все необходимые разрешения сразу при установке приложения, которое представляло собой систему «все или ничего». Таким образом, если вам не нравятся разрешения, запрошенные приложением, ваш единственный вариант - жить с ними или не загружать приложение. И если приложение позже добавит новые категории разрешений, вы также должны принять их, чтобы обновить приложение до последней версии.

Очевидно, что у этой установки много проблем. Если вы не рутируете свой телефон, чтобы использовать приложение диспетчера разрешений, вы зависите от любых разрешений, которые оно добавляет. Пользователю не предоставляется достаточный контроль, поэтому Google изменил его.

Если у вас нет старого телефона Android, вам не нужно беспокоиться об этой системе. Однако есть одна прихоть, исходящая от старых разрешений. Если разработчик не обновил свое приложение для Android 6 или более поздней версии, вы увидите приглашение принять все разрешения при установке приложения, а не принимать их по отдельности.

Как работают разрешения для приложений Android? Что вам нужно знать - Android

Вы по-прежнему можете использовать диспетчер разрешений для отзыва разрешений, как описано выше, но, поскольку приложения не были созданы с учетом этой функции, он может отключить ее.

Используйте разрешения с умом

Нет исчерпывающего ответа на вопрос, какие разрешения вы должны предоставить тем или иным приложениям. Вам решать, доверяете ли вы приложению для доступа к конфиденциальной информации на вашем устройстве. Однако немного здравого смысла поможет.

Например, очевидно, что Google Maps мало что сделает, если вы запретите ему доступ к вашему местоположению. Точно так же приложению обмена сообщениями может потребоваться доступ к камере, если у него есть собственная опция камеры. Однако у бесплатной игры Судоку нет веских причин требовать доступа к календарю или микрофону, поэтому ей не следует предоставлять такие разрешения.

Имейте в виду, что если у приложения есть разрешение на использование чего-либо, оно может делать это в любое время. Хотя у приложения может быть законная причина для доступа к вашему местоположению, оно также может время от времени проверять ваше местоположение в фоновом режиме и отправлять эти данные рекламодателям. Вот почему одни разрешения более опасны, чем другие.

Трудно исследовать, как приложения на самом деле используют предоставленные вами разрешения, поэтому вы должны применить определенный уровень доверия. Если вам нужно использовать приложение, но вы не хотите постоянно оставлять его разрешения включенными, попробуйте предоставить временные разрешения приложению с помощью приложения с именем вышибала.

Для разрешений местоположения, камеры и микрофона вы можете выбрать:

  • Все время (только местоположение): приложение может использовать разрешение в любое время, даже если оно не используется.
  • Только при использовании приложения: приложение может использовать разрешение только в том случае, если вы используете это приложение.
  • Спрашивать каждый раз: каждый раз, когда вы открываете приложение, оно запрашивает разрешение. Приложение может использовать разрешение до тех пор, пока вы не закончите использовать приложение.
  • Отклонить: приложение не может использовать этот параметр, даже если вы используете приложение.

Тщательно обращайтесь с разрешениями Android

Поскольку смартфон не часто бывает без приложений, разрешения важны для улучшения опыта. Теперь вы знаете, как работают разрешения на Android и как ими управлять, чтобы ваша информация была в безопасности. Для достижения наилучших результатов внимательно рассматривайте каждое разрешение и регулярно просматривайте их.

Чтобы узнать больше советов по Android, ознакомьтесь с Полезные параметры разработчика Android.

Перейти к верхней кнопке